Radiotherapy vs Surgery for Survival and Locoregional Control of Head and Neck Extramedullary Plasmacytoma: A Systematic Review and Meta-Analysis. JAMA Otolaryngol Head Neck Surg 2024:2823071. Abstract
Importance There are significant gaps in the literature pertaining to the locoregional control and survival rates of extramedullary plasmacytoma (EMP) with respect to various treatment approaches. Objective To systematically evaluate the differences in radiotherapy and surgical outcomes in EMP. Data Sources Databases including PubMed, Scopus, Web of Science, Embase, and ScienceDirect were systematically searched from their inception up to November 2023. Study Selection Articles reporting radiotherapy and surgical outcomes of head and neck EMP were included. Data Extraction and Synthesis A random-effects model for meta-analysis was used to obtain pooled estimates and calculate hazard ratios for survival and odds ratios for recurrence and progression of EMP. Main Outcomes and Measures Survival, tumor control, and progression rates to multiple myeloma (MM) between radiation therapy and surgery for EMP of the head and neck. Results Of 742 included patients from 12 studies, 527 (71.0%) were male, and the median (IQR) age was 59.1 (53-62) years. A total of 505 patients (68.1%) received radiotherapy only, while 237 (31.9%) underwent surgery-only treatment for EMP. All included patients had an initial diagnosis of EMP without MM. Comparable trends were observed in overall survival and disease-free survival (DFS) rates at 2, 3, 5, and 10 years between patients with EMP treated with radiotherapy only and surgery only. Notably, there were no significant differences in recurrence rate (odds ratio, 0.65; 95% CI, 0.20-2.06) between radiotherapy-only and surgery-only treatment. However, radiotherapy-only treatment of EMP was associated with decreased odds of progression to MM compared with surgery (odds ratio, 0.4; 95% CI, 0.1-0.9). Sensitivity analysis revealed that the radiotherapy-only population had significantly better 5-year DFS (hazard ratio, 0.55; 95% CI, 0.31-0.96) compared with surgery-only treatment. Conclusions and Relevance This systematic review and meta-analysis provides evidence that patients with EMP receiving radiotherapy had significantly lower chances of progression to MM compared with surgery-only therapy. Additionally, radiotherapy had better 5-year DFS outcomes compared with surgery. Comparable outcomes in terms of overall survival rates, recurrence, and mortality rates were noted between radiotherapy-only and surgery-only EMP treatment groups.

Clinical Presentation and Outcome of Sinonasal Extraosseous Plasmacytoma in Denmark: A Nationwide Cohort From 1980 to 2017. Ann Otol Rhinol Laryngol 2023; 132:1186-1193. Abstract
OBJECTIVES Extraosseous plasmacytoma (EOP) is a rare plasma cell neoplasm that tends to convert to plasma cell myeloma (PCM) in about 11% to 35% of cases. It has a predilection for the upper respiratory tract, prototypically affecting the nasal cavity and paranasal sinuses. Contemporary first-line treatment is radiotherapy, with more recent studies showing an added benefit of combining radiation with surgery. In this cohort study, we aimed to examine clinical presentation, treatment, and prognosis for all patients nationwide from 1980 through 2017. Furthermore, we determined the size and extension of tumors, investigating the rate at which minimally invasive surgery would have been possible. METHODS Patients were found in the national pathology registry, and all biopsies were collected for pathology review by a hematopathologist. We performed survival statistics for overall survival (OS), progression-free survival (PFS), and the cumulative incidence of conversion to PCM. RESULTS Twenty-three patients were included. The median age was 65, and patients were primarily men (78%). Tumors were located in either the nasal cavity (57%), maxillary sinus (39%), or sphenoid sinus (4%). In most cases, the tumor was <5 cm (65%) without extension to adjacent structures (60%). The national incidence was 0.02/100,000 person-years, the median symptom duration until diagnosis was 5 months, and none of the patients presented with contiguous spread to regional lymph nodes. Stand-alone radiotherapy was the predominant treatment (61%). In the entire cohort, one patient died from the initial disease, and six patients died from either relapse of EOP or PCM. The 5-year OS, PFS, and conversion rate to PCM were 78%, 56%, and 23%, respectively. CONCLUSION SN-EOP responds well to radiotherapy, but relapse and conversion to PCM were not uncommon and entailed a poor prognosis. Most tumors were endoscopically resectable and non-invasive, making the majority of tumors suitable for surgery as an addition to radiation.

Gao J, Tseng CC, Barinsky GL, Fang CH, Grube JG, Hsueh WD, Baredes S, Eloy JA. Analysis of the Treatment and Survival of Sinonasal Extramedullary Plasmacytoma. Am J Rhinol Allergy 2022; 36:591-598. Abstract
BACKGROUND While extramedullary plasmacytomas are infrequently encountered plasma cell malignancies, most cases occur in the head and neck, with a predilection for the sinonasal cavity. Due to the rarity of this disease, the majority of studies on sinonasal extramedullary plasmacytoma (SN-EMP) are case reports or small retrospective case series. OBJECTIVE To investigate the impact of patient, disease, and treatment factors on the survival of patients with SN-EMP. METHODS The National Cancer Database was queried for all patients with SN-EMP between 2004-2016 (N = 381 cases). Univariate and multivariate analyses were used to examine patient demographics, tumor characteristics, and survival. RESULTS The majority of SN-EMP patients were over 60 years old (57.0%), male (69.8%), and white (86.2%). The most common treatment modality was radiotherapy alone (38.6%), followed by surgery plus radiotherapy (37.8%). Five-year overall survival was 74.0% and median survival was 9.1 years. Accounting for patient demographics and tumor characteristics in a multivariate model, the following groups had worse prognosis: 60 and older (HR 1.99, p = 0.031) and frontal sinus primary site (HR 11.56, p = 0.001). Patients who received no treatment (HR 3.89, p = 0.013), chemotherapy alone (HR 5.57, p = 0.008) or radiotherapy plus chemotherapy (HR 2.82, p = 0.005) had significantly lower survival than patients who received radiotherapy alone. Patients who received surgery with radiotherapy (HR 0.57, p = 0.039) had significantly higher survival than patients who received radiotherapy alone. CONCLUSION In patients with SN-EMP five-year overall survival was found to be 74.0% with decreased survival associated with a frontal sinus primary site and being aged 60 or older. Patients receiving no treatment, chemotherapy alone, or radiotherapy with chemotherapy was associated with lower survival. Receiving surgery plus radiotherapy was associated with the highest five-year overall survival.

Diffuse Infiltration of Multiple Myeloma With Initial Manifestation of Cavernous Sinus Syndrome Unveiled by 18F-FDG PET/CT. Clin Nucl Med 2019; 44:746-747. Abstract
Intracranial infiltration is a rare complication of multiple myeloma (MM), which is usually seen in advanced stage. Here, we report a 47-year-old woman with only cavernous sinus syndrome as first manifestation. Brain MR revealed cavernous sinus masses, leptomeningeal nodules, and osseous erosion, which were considered metastases. F-FDG PET/CT, which was further performed to identify potential primary lesions, showed increased uptake not only in cavernous sinus and leptomeninges but also in diffuse bone lesions, hepatic nodules, lymph nodes, subcutaneous nodules, and bilateral ovarian masses. Multiple myeloma with intracranial involvement was confirmed by biopsy and cerebrospinal fluid examination.

Jin L, Gui S, Li C, Bai J, Cao L, Liu C, Wang X, Zhang Y. Differential Diagnosis and Treatment Modality of Parasellar Plasmacytoma: Clinical Series and Literature Review. World Neurosurg 2018; 122:e978-e988. Abstract
BACKGROUND Parasellar plasmacytomas are rare tumors arising from the sellar region that should be considered in the differential diagnosis of lesions involving the sella and clivus. Before surgical pathologic examination, parasellar plasmacytomas have often been misdiagnosed as invasive pituitary adenomas or chordomas owing to the similarity of the clinical presentation and imaging findings. METHODS We retrospectively reviewed the data from 5 patients with parasellar plasmacytoma who underwent endonasal endoscopic tumor resection in Beijing Tiantan Hospital from January 2008 to January 2018. Their clinical symptoms, radiological features, and treatment modalities and outcomes were summarized. RESULTS We enrolled a total of 5 patients (3 men and 2 women; median age at diagnosis, 54 years; range, 47-61) with parasellar plasmacytoma in the present clinical series. The presenting symptoms mainly included diplopia, headache, and blurred vision. All the patients had undergone endonasal endoscopic surgery combined with adjuvant therapy. After postoperative radiotherapy, complete remission was achieved within a median follow-up period of 41 months (range, 15-120). CONCLUSIONS The differential diagnosis of parasellar plasmacytoma with pituitary adenoma and chordoma should include a thorough endocrine workup, neurological examination, and radiological assessment. Our findings support radiotherapy as the main treatment of choice for parasellar plasmacytoma, given its typical feature of relatively high radiosensitivity. Tumor resection through the endonasal endoscopic approach combined with adjuvant radiotherapy could be the optimal initial treatment strategy in long-term control of the lesion and alleviation of neurological symptoms.
